What is the Child Care Program Emergency Plan?
The Child Care Program Emergency Plan is a crucial document that provides a structured approach to safety and preparedness within child care settings. Its primary role includes outlining essential emergency procedures to protect children and staff during disasters.
Emergency planning is vital for child care programs, especially considering the risks associated with various disaster types such as natural disasters or safety threats. Implementing an effective child care emergency plan helps in maintaining a secure environment for all participants involved.
Purpose and Benefits of the Child Care Program Emergency Plan
This emergency planning form enables child care programs to establish clear and actionable procedures for various emergencies. By having an organized plan in place, facilities can assure safety for both children and staff.
Key benefits include enhanced safety outcomes, well-defined roles for staff during emergencies, and streamlined communication channels with emergency services, ultimately leading to improved preparedness and response times.
Key Features of the Child Care Program Emergency Plan
The Child Care Program Emergency Plan is designed with several important sections that cater to the needs of child care facilities. Key features include:
-
Program information, which captures essential data about the child care facility
-
Emergency contacts to ensure rapid communication
-
Evacuation plans that detail escape routes and procedures in crisis situations
Additionally, fillable fields such as 'Primary Emergency Contact', 'Disaster Types', and 'Evacuation Plan Template' are included to facilitate comprehensive completion of the form.

Who is eligible to use the Child Care Program Emergency Plan?
The Child Care Program Emergency Plan is designed for child care programs and staff responsible for emergency preparedness. Any licensed child care facility can complete the form.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Emergency Plan?
While there may not be a strict deadline, it is advisable to complete and maintain the Child Care Program Emergency Plan proactively, especially before the start of a new school year or any significant changes in operations.
